Information Emily F. would like to know about your pet

I always ask the owner about any behavioral issues their dog may have ( trouble walking on a leash, anxiety, jumping). I also ask basics: are they allowed on furniture, are they allowed to chew on bones ( what kind would you prefer if so ), what time do they eat and how many times, do they need to be on a leash or do they stay in the yard, how often do they go outside and if they have any allergies. I also ask if the owner prefers I walk the dogs on the street or on local paths. If they prefer me to walk them on the street, I will let them know that I do not walk dogs on pavement if the outside temperature is above 75 degrees, as it can burn the pads on their paws.
